Tampa Bay Remix

This is what the Tampa Bay Lightning missed in their progression of uniforms between 2007 and 2011. Had they landed here, they might not have needed to move on again so soon. It's a solid design from newcomer Brendan Poe, who writes:

This uniform brings back black and gray to their color scheme, making them the only team in the league to use it. The jersey design is inspired by the original "Bolts" alternate jersey and adds more character to them, and avoids them being called "Red Wings/Leafs hybrids.
The pants also keep the lightning bolt stripe that has been a part of their identity since the beginning and the logos that came from the original Reebok Edge redesign are brought back to match the new color scheme.
